Output 505868025d5a7fba6d3ecb47fe33e20ae65e40d1ebaacfb8e87b5717ffa0693e:0

value
24806
script pubkey
OP_0 OP_PUSHBYTES_20 8103ba6f2bf9063745142cebce8a5739daadef2a
address
bc1qsypm5metlyrrw3g59n4uazjh88d2mme2juqp6f
transaction
505868025d5a7fba6d3ecb47fe33e20ae65e40d1ebaacfb8e87b5717ffa0693e